One simple thought for you today: I would pay many thousands of dollars for a full score to the musical Guys and Dolls. This score is condensed to the extent that accurate portrayal of any part in the orchestra is pretty well impossible. I don’t know who to cue, I don’t know what rhythm or articulation they have, and I have to ask the students “who has the…?” and “Is it a quarter or an eighth?”. And they can barely read their parts, so poorly are they scrawled. In performing this musical, my pit orchestra students are getting more of an education in union politics than in music!
